    JOB SUMMARY

    Responsible for the review, inspection and approval of the construction of plumbing systems for all buildings regulated by the Ontario Building Code.

    Provides a broad range of comprehensive technical, expert, and professional, advisory service for plumbing systems for all buildings under the Ontario Building Code. This service includes specialized technical advice in the following disciplines of the Building Code (Plumbing), applicable law, agreements and development approvals.

    EDUCATION AND EXPERIENCE

    Completion of 3 year community college diploma as an Architectural, Civil, Mechanical, Fire Protection or Construction Technologist

    Minimum of 7 years of related experience in the design and construction of buildings, including a minimum of 3 years in the fields of plan examination, building inspection and enforcement of the Ontario Building Code Act and regulations

    CERTIFICATIONS AND LICENCES

    Valid Ontario Certificate of Qualification as Plumber 306A
    AND
    Must have successfully completed the provincially mandated examinations program administered by Ministry of Municipal Affairs and Housing relating to: Building Code Act and the Ontario Building Code; in the categories of qualifications that correspond to the types of buildings that will be inspected (reviews of drawings and inspection of construction), and plumbing building systems, as set out in the Ontario Building Code. Including:
    a. Legal Process for Building Officials and Designers 2012, and
    b. Plumbing All Buildings 2012
    AND
    Preference to those with:
    Building Code Qualified (BCQ) or Certified Building Code Official (C.B.C.O.) in the Ontario Building Officials Association
